The map features 4 lanes guarded by Walkers/[[Guardians]] that funnel waves of [[troopers]]. Players control [[Heroes]] with unique, upgradable abilities, using souls as the main resource for both experience and currency. [[Souls]] empower the team, unlock 'boons,' and boost Hero stats. | ||
Heroes level up to | Heroes level up to unlock stronger abilities and can equip [[items]] in four slots for [[Weapon|Weapons]], [[Vitality]], and [[Spirit]]. Additional [[Flex]] slots unlock by completing map objectives, and players use souls earned by actions like killing creeps, defeating enemies, and destroying defenses. Players can also traverse the map using [[Zip-lines|ziplines]]. ''Deadlock'' draws from Dota 2, emphasizing tactics, teamwork, and [[strategy]] in a third-person perspective, blending skill-shots, movement, and gunplay. | ||
